Is Totoy a common name?
Totoy is not considered a common name globally, but it is more prevalent in certain cultures, particularly in the Philippines. It is often used as a nickname or term of endearment rather than a formal given name. The name's usage can vary significantly depending on regional and familial traditions.
What is the origin of the name Totoy?
The name Totoy is of Filipino origin, often used as a nickname for boys. It is commonly associated with youthfulness and affection, making it a popular choice among families. The name can also reflect cultural ties and familial relationships within Filipino communities.

What does the name Totoy mean?
Totoy does not have a specific meaning in the way that many traditional names do, but it is often used as a term of endearment for young boys. In Filipino culture, it conveys affection and familiarity. The name's meaning can be more about the relationship it signifies rather than a literal definition.

Is Totoy a unisex name?
Totoy is typically considered a masculine name, primarily used for boys. While it is less common for girls, names can be fluid and culturally specific, so there may be instances of its use in a unisex context. However, its traditional usage leans towards male associations.

Is there a specific age group associated with the name Totoy?
Totoy is generally associated with younger boys, often used during childhood or adolescence. The name conveys a sense of youthfulness and playfulness, making it suitable for children. As individuals grow older, they may transition to more formal names or titles.
